What impact do treasury rates have on the value of cryptocurrencies?

How do changes in treasury rates affect the value of cryptocurrencies?

- Manoj kumarFeb 10, 2022 · 4 years agoWhen treasury rates increase, it can lead to a decrease in the value of cryptocurrencies. This is because higher treasury rates make traditional investments, such as bonds and savings accounts, more attractive to investors. As a result, they may shift their funds away from cryptocurrencies, causing a decrease in demand and ultimately lowering the value. On the other hand, when treasury rates decrease, it can have a positive impact on the value of cryptocurrencies. Lower rates make traditional investments less appealing, prompting investors to seek higher returns in alternative assets like cryptocurrencies. This increased demand can drive up the value of cryptocurrencies.
- Akshay A SDec 16, 2024 · a year agoTreasury rates play a significant role in determining the value of cryptocurrencies. When treasury rates rise, it indicates a stronger economy and higher interest rates on traditional investments. This can lead to a decrease in the value of cryptocurrencies as investors may prefer the stability and guaranteed returns of traditional investments. Conversely, when treasury rates fall, it suggests a weaker economy and lower interest rates. In such situations, investors may turn to cryptocurrencies as a potentially higher-yielding investment, driving up their value.
